We are seeking dedicated and reliable individuals to join our team as Train Cleaners. In this role, you will play a vital part in ensuring that our trains are clean, hygienic, and ready for passengers. You will be responsible for maintaining the cleanliness of train interiors and sometimes exteriors, helping to create a safe and pleasant travel experience.
Key Responsibilities:
- Clean and sanitize train interiors, including floors, seats, windows, and surfaces.
- Dispose of waste and remove any litter from trains.
- Report any maintenance or repair needs to supervisors.
- Adhere to health, safety, and environmental standards when using cleaning equipment and chemicals.
- Work efficiently to ensure trains are cleaned.
Requirements:
- Sentinel/ PTS
- Previous cleaning experience (preferred but not essential).
-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
- Strong attention to detail and high standards of cleanliness.
- Good time management and the ability to work under pressure.
- Physical stamina to perform cleaning tasks, including bending, lifting, and moving equipment.
